imsm: fix display spares

Commit 94827db3 "imsm: add spares to --examine output." may try to
display failed disks whose imsm_disk info is not uptodate (due to not
being able to look itself up by serial).  The same effect can be had by
just loosening the restriction in print_imsm_disk().
